当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

架设游戏服务器教程图解,详细图解轻松上手!搭建自己的游戏服务器教程

架设游戏服务器教程图解,详细图解轻松上手!搭建自己的游戏服务器教程

教程图解详细展示如何轻松架设游戏服务器,从基础步骤到完成过程,助你快速上手搭建个人游戏服务器。...

教程图解详细展示如何轻松架设游戏服务器,从基础步骤到完成过程,助你快速上手搭建个人游戏服务器。

随着网络游戏的普及,越来越多的玩家渴望拥有一台属于自己的游戏服务器,一台稳定、高效的游戏服务器不仅能带来更好的游戏体验,还能满足玩家对个性化需求,本文将为大家详细图解如何搭建自己的游戏服务器,让您轻松上手,尽享游戏乐趣。

准备工作

1、购买服务器:您需要购买一台服务器,根据游戏类型和需求,选择合适的配置,服务器应具备以下配置:

(1)CPU:至少4核心,建议4核以上;

(2)内存:8GB以上,建议16GB;

架设游戏服务器教程图解,详细图解轻松上手!搭建自己的游戏服务器教程

(3)硬盘:SSD硬盘,建议1TB;

(4)带宽:至少100Mbps,建议1000Mbps。

2、准备操作系统:服务器操作系统建议选择Linux,如CentOS、Ubuntu等,原因如下:

(1)Linux系统稳定,兼容性强;

(2)Linux系统免费,降低成本;

(3)游戏服务器搭建过程中,Linux系统操作相对简单。

服务器搭建步骤

1、安装操作系统

(1)下载服务器镜像:根据您购买的服务器型号,下载相应的操作系统镜像;

(2)使用服务器厂商提供的工具或远程桌面软件,将镜像安装在服务器上;

(3)完成安装后,配置网络,设置静态IP地址。

2、安装依赖库

架设游戏服务器教程图解,详细图解轻松上手!搭建自己的游戏服务器教程

(1)登录服务器,使用root用户;

(2)打开终端,执行以下命令安装依赖库:

sudo apt-get update
sudo apt-get install build-essential autoconf libtool libssl-dev libevent-dev libpcre3-dev libpng-dev zlib1g-dev

3、下载游戏服务器源码

(1)根据您要搭建的游戏服务器,下载相应的源码包;

(2)解压源码包,进入源码目录。

4、编译安装游戏服务器

(1)在源码目录下,执行以下命令编译安装:

./configure --prefix=/usr/local/game --with-pidfile=/var/run/game.pid --with-openssl=/usr/local/openssl
make
make install

(2)配置游戏服务器:

cd /usr/local/game
./bin/game

5、配置防火墙

(1)关闭防火墙:

sudo ufw disable

(2)允许游戏服务器端口通过防火墙:

架设游戏服务器教程图解,详细图解轻松上手!搭建自己的游戏服务器教程

sudo ufw allow 12345/tcp

6、设置开机自启

(1)编辑rc.local文件:

sudo nano /etc/rc.local

(2)在文件末尾添加以下内容:

/usr/local/game/bin/game &

(3)保存并退出。

服务器维护

1、定期更新系统:确保服务器操作系统和游戏服务器版本保持最新,以提高安全性和稳定性。

2、监控服务器:使用Nginx、Apache等Web服务器监控工具,实时监控服务器运行状态。

3、备份服务器:定期备份服务器数据,以防数据丢失。

通过以上步骤,您已经成功搭建了自己的游戏服务器,在实际操作过程中,可能还会遇到各种问题,这时,您可以查阅相关资料或寻求专业人士的帮助,祝您游戏愉快!

黑狐家游戏

发表评论

最新文章